TPC-E数据库服务器基准测试是一种评估现代数据库性能的重要方法,该测试通过对大量数据和复杂查询进行模拟,来检验数据库系统在处理能力、稳定性、扩展性等方面的表现,作为新一代的数据库基准测试,TPC-E旨在超越传统的OLTP和OLAP基准测试,提供更为全面和严格的性能评估标准,通过参与TPC-E测试,企业和开发者可以深入了解其数据库产品在各种应用场景下的性能表现,为优化数据库设计和选择合适的数据库解决方案提供有力支持。
随着数据量的爆炸性增长和业务需求的日益复杂,数据库的性能成为了企业能否高效运行的关键,正因如此,TPC-E(The Proven Standard for Database Performance Evaluation)数据库服务器基准测试应运而生,它不仅成为衡量数据库性能的标准模型,更是数据库技术发展的重要推动力。
什么是TPC-E?
TPC-E是一个面向大数据实时处理的基准测试套件,它模拟了真实世界中复杂且大规模的数据仓库环境,TPC-E旨在评估不同数据库系统在处理大量数据时的性能表现,包括数据加载、查询、更新以及事务处理等复杂操作。
TPC-E测试特点
-
高度可扩展性:TPC-E能够支持从数十亿到数万亿条记录的大规模数据集,测试结果的准确性不受数据量的限制。
-
多样化负载模式:TPC-E提供了多种负载模式,包括但不限于读-修改-写操作、只读查询、事务处理等,能够全面模拟实际应用场景。
-
复杂的业务逻辑:测试中的数据包含了多个维度,并支持数据的更新和删除操作,这些复杂的业务逻辑使得TPC-E成为了一个极具挑战性的测试环境。
-
开箱即用的解决方案:TPC-E提供了一个完整的测试工具套件,包括服务器硬件、操作系统、数据库软件以及测试工具本身,极大地简化了测试的复杂性。
TPC-E对数据库的性能要求
在进行TPC-E测试时,数据库服务器需要在多个维度上展现出优秀的性能:
-
数据处理能力:系统必须能够在短时间内处理大量的数据和请求。
-
查询优化能力:数据库需要具备高效的查询优化器,以减少不必要的资源消耗。
-
并发处理能力:系统必须能够同时处理多个并发请求而不出现严重的性能下降。
-
扩展性:随着数据量的增长,系统需要能够平滑地进行垂直或水平扩展。
TPC-E数据库服务器基准测试为我们提供了一个评估和比较不同数据库系统性能的重要平台,通过参与TPC-E测试,企业可以更好地理解其数据库系统的性能瓶颈,并据此进行优化,随着技术的不断进步,TPC-E将继续引领数据库性能评估的发展潮流。


还没有评论,来说两句吧...